提出了主辅扫描混合编码的嵌入式零树小波(EZW)改进算法。使前一阈值下大系数的辅扫描编码和解码优先进行,构成一个新的辅扫描过程;合并了主扫描和新发现的大系数的辅扫描为一个新的主扫描过程,使编码和解码更精细有效。实验结果表明,与传统的EZW算法相比,该改进算法明显提高了图像压缩的峰值信噪比。
Improved embedded zero-tree wavelet (EZW for short) algorithm of dominant and subordinate pass mix-coding is presented. The subordinate pass of big coefficients that belong to a previous threshold becomes the first step during the encoding process. The dominant pass and the subordinate pass that constituted by the new big coefficients are combined to a new dominant pass, It makes encoding and decoding effective. Experimental result shows that compared to the traditional EZW, the improved algorithm can increase the peak Signal to noise radio ( PSNR for short) of image compression.
